The Operations Risk Compliance team enables Amazon worldwide to conduct compliant and safe operations at scale. This is a huge challenge considering the complexity of Amazons variety of technology to manage in combination with the rapid growth of the company. To accomplish our goals we are interested in finding top candidates that are ready to take on challenges are obsessed over customers and ready to lead the change.

The team automates the manual classification process through technical solutions that rely heavily on machine learning models. We partner closely with business operations and tech teams worldwide to deliver complex ambitious roadmaps with the customers goal in mind. We leverage off the sciences of data information processing machine learning and generative AI to improve user experience automation service resilience and operational efficiency. Our work expands AIdriven capabilities of our Retail businesses.

We are seeking a successful Software Dev Manager to lead our efforts in automating the classification of our entire worldwide selection within regulatory classes. The Software Development Manager will work with stakeholders from multiple business units to gather requirements to develop and deploy the next generation of classification models.

The Software Dev manager will lead a 2pizzas team comprising Machine Learning Engineers Software Engineers Applied Scientists and will be the single threaded owner of of high impact Machine Learning solutions that we are building. It is a green field as those solutions still need to be built. The business problems at hand present exciting scientific and enginerring challenges ranging from driving the right research to working under constraint of high throughput inferences. If done well the work the impact of the work will be counted in hundreds of millions of dollars.

Beside strong engineering knowledge and business knowledge basic ML knowledge we are looking for candidate with exceptional managerial and communication skills; to be able to lead a high performing crossfunctional team to higher successes.



Key job responsibilities
Lead an ML product team comprising of Engineers and Applied Scientists
Act as a coach and grow the team members
Deliver development and deployment of ML models into production system to automatically classify Amazons selection within the different regulatory classes.
Drive Software and Engineering best practices


Knowledge of engineering practices and patterns for the full software/hardware/networks development life cycle including coding standards code reviews source control management build processes testing certification and livesite operations
Experience in engineering team management
Experience in engineering
Experience in leading the definition and development of multi tier web services
Experience partnering with product and program management teams
Basic knowledge of ML

Experience in communicating with users other technical teams and senior leadership to collect requirements describe software product features technical designs and product strategy
Experience in recruiting hiring mentoring/coaching and managing teams of Software Engineers to improve their skills and make them more effective product software engineers
Experience in building software that include ML to bring customer value
